San Diego City Schools recently awarded CEI a $5 million, two-year contract to upgrade and improve the security system across the entire District's campus infrastructure. The work will entail updating the existing MDI system main security server, as well as expansion of the new OnSSI video surveillance system in order to provide a unified, fully integrated security system communicating across the District's Wide-Area-Network.  Additionally, all school sites within the District will undergo improvements in their video surveillance, intrusion detection and perimeter controlled access to afford greater safety, protection and a better learning environment for our City's students and faculty.

South Chula Vista Library

CEI was asked to design and specify multiple systems for this innovative, state-of-the-art branch of the Chula Vista Library System. Fire alarm, security/access control, closed-circuit television, structured data cabling, local (LAN) and wide area (WAN) networks to bring internet and multi-media materials into the facility for patron use, PC-based Library Information Retrieval, and document security/theft deterrent systems were all incorporated into the design.
